pandas对指定列进行填充的方法


Posted in Python onApril 11, 2018

实例如下所示:

>>> import pandas as pd
>>> import numpy as np
>>> ts1 = [0, 1, np.nan, np.nan, np.nan, np.nan]
>>> ts2 = [0, 2, np.nan, 3, np.nan, np.nan]
>>> d = {'X': ts1, 'Y': ts2, 'Z': ts2}
>>> df = pd.DataFrame(data=d)
>>> df
   X  Y  Z
0 0.0 0.0 0.0
1 1.0 2.0 2.0
2 NaN NaN NaN
3 NaN 3.0 3.0
4 NaN NaN NaN
5 NaN NaN NaN
>>> col =['X','Y']
>>> df[col] = df[col].ffill()
>>> df
   X  Y  Z
0 0.0 0.0 0.0
1 1.0 2.0 2.0
2 1.0 2.0 NaN
3 1.0 3.0 3.0
4 1.0 3.0 NaN
5 1.0 3.0 NaN
>>>

以上这篇pandas对指定列进行填充的方法就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Python 相关文章推荐
Python中random模块生成随机数详解
Mar 10 Python
Python利用flask sqlalchemy实现分页效果
Aug 02 Python
使用python itchat包爬取微信好友头像形成矩形头像集的方法
Feb 21 Python
Python3 批量扫描端口的例子
Jul 25 Python
scikit-learn线性回归,多元回归,多项式回归的实现
Aug 29 Python
Python 3.8正式发布,来尝鲜这些新特性吧
Oct 15 Python
python 装饰器功能与用法案例详解
Mar 06 Python
python异步Web框架sanic的实现
Apr 27 Python
基于Python中random.sample()的替代方案
May 23 Python
matplotlib绘制鼠标的十字光标的实现(内置方式)
Jan 06 Python
python数据处理之Pandas类型转换
Apr 28 Python
详解Golang如何实现支持随机删除元素的堆
Sep 23 Python
Python入门学习指南分享
Apr 11 #Python
对numpy和pandas中数组的合并和拆分详解
Apr 11 #Python
pandas 取出表中一列数据所有的值并转换为array类型的方法
Apr 11 #Python
深入浅析python with语句简介
Apr 11 #Python
python实现微信自动回复功能
Apr 11 #Python
Python实现检测文件MD5值的方法示例
Apr 11 #Python
python 输出上个月的月末日期实例
Apr 11 #Python
You might like
PHP整合PayPal支付
2015/06/11 PHP
php 中奖概率算法实现代码
2017/01/25 PHP
jquery实现div拖拽宽度示例代码
2013/07/31 Javascript
关于jquery中全局函数each使用介绍
2013/12/10 Javascript
文本框(input)获取焦点(onfocus)时样式改变的示例代码
2014/01/10 Javascript
jQuery实现切换字体大小的方法
2015/03/10 Javascript
分享jQuery插件的学习笔记
2016/01/14 Javascript
jquery easyui DataGrid简单示例
2017/01/23 Javascript
JavaScript简单实现合并两个Json对象的方法示例
2017/10/16 Javascript
jquery radio 动态控制选中失效问题的解决方法
2018/02/28 jQuery
vue拦截器实现统一token,并兼容IE9验证功能
2018/04/26 Javascript
vue cli 3.x 项目部署到 github pages的方法
2019/04/17 Javascript
javascript实现简易的计算器
2020/01/17 Javascript
解决vuecli3中img src 的引入问题
2020/08/04 Javascript
Openlayers+EasyUI Tree动态实现图层控制
2020/09/28 Javascript
js实现圆形菜单选择器
2020/12/03 Javascript
[01:31](回顾)杀出重围,决战TI之巅
2014/07/01 DOTA
Python的Flask框架中的Jinja2模板引擎学习教程
2016/06/30 Python
Python实现动态加载模块、类、函数的方法分析
2017/07/18 Python
Python中函数参数调用方式分析
2018/08/09 Python
Linux下python3.6.1环境配置教程
2018/09/26 Python
VSCode Python开发环境配置的详细步骤
2019/02/22 Python
Django Admin中增加导出Excel功能过程解析
2019/09/04 Python
Python TCPServer 多线程多客户端通信的实现
2019/12/31 Python
学习Python列表的基础知识汇总
2020/03/10 Python
Python的PIL库中getpixel方法的使用
2020/04/09 Python
Python3.8.2安装包及安装教程图文详解(附安装包)
2020/11/28 Python
如何用Python编写一个电子考勤系统
2021/02/08 Python
机械专业应届生求职信
2013/09/21 职场文书
农药学硕士毕业生自荐信
2013/09/25 职场文书
销售总经理岗位职责
2014/03/15 职场文书
终止劳动合同协议书
2014/04/14 职场文书
询价采购方案
2014/06/09 职场文书
教育见习报告范文
2014/11/03 职场文书
幼儿园教研工作总结2015
2015/05/12 职场文书
新郎新娘致辞
2015/07/31 职场文书